RailNetEurope (RNE) is an association of European Infrastructure Managers (IMs) and Allocation Bodies (ABs) with the common goal of facilitating international traffic on the European rail infrastructure and increasing the efficiency of the IMs’/ABs’ processes. RNE's Joint Office (JO) is located in Vienna with approximately 70 employees from many different European countries.

We are seeking a dedicated and skilled IT Service Desk Manager to join our team and play a key role in supporting RNE employees and external stakeholders.

Your duties / responsibilities

  • Lead and manage two IT Service Desk analysts (supporting, mentoring and development of team members), and track the related KPIs.

  • Ensure timely and efficient resolution of IT support requests, incidents, and problems according to defined SLAs.

  • Oversee the support process and troubleshooting of IT-related equipment like laptops, printer, phone systems, mobile phones and tablets.

  • Support and ensure smooth operation in all corporate IT related applications (Microsoft systems, Azure, O365, etc.)

  • Develop and maintain IT Service Desk policies, procedures, and documentation (ISO27001).

  • Collaborate with other IT and business teams (security, applications) to resolve complex issues and implement changes.

  • Oversee the IT purchasing process and asset management for office and end user equipment.

  • Drive customer satisfaction by ensuring a high level of communication and professionalism in all interactions.

  • Provide regular reports and updates to senior IT leadership.

Your qualifications & skills

  • Bachelor’s degree in the area of computer and IT systems, with at least 3-years’ experience, or nonacademic educational level with a minimum of 5 years’ experience in similar positions.

  • ITIL Foundation certification is required. Knowledge on ISO standards (ISO27001) is considered a big plus.

  • Excellent leadership, communication, and interpersonal skills.

  • Extensive experience with IT service management tools.

  • Ability to work under pressure and manage multiple priorities.
